matriarch
countable noun: A matriarch is a woman who rules in a society in which power passes from mother to daughter.
countable noun: A matriarch is an old and powerful female member of a family, for example a grandmother.

matriarch in American English
a mother who rules her family or tribe; specif., a woman who is head of a matriarchy
noun: the female head of a family or tribal line

matriarch in British English
noun: a woman who dominates an organization, community, etc
